{{quote|This mushroom grows wild in the Gerudo region. The cap is naturally insulated, so when used in cooking, it will offer protection against electricity.|In-Game Description}}
{{quote|This mushroom grows wild in the Gerudo region. The cap is naturally insulated, so when used in cooking, it will offer protection against electricity.|In-Game Description}}
==Overview==
The '''Zapshroom''' is a type of mushroom and material found in ''[[The Legend of Zelda: Breath of the Wild|Breath of the Wild]]''. This mushroom will restore ½ of a heart when eaten raw, but can be increased if [[Link]] decides to cook it into a [[Toasty Zapshroom]] over an open flame. Zapshrooms can be used in a variety of [[Breath of the Wild Recipes|Recipes]], and they have an extra cooking effect of shock resistance. Zapshrooms can also be used to create [[Dye|Yellow Dye]] at the [[Kochi Dye Shop]] in [[Hateno Village]].
